What is a B1 Exam?
Before diving into the monetary elements, it is necessary to comprehend what the examination involves. In the context of UK immigration, the B1 test is typically described as a SELT (Secure English Language Test). For British citizenship (Naturalisation) or Indefinite Leave to Remain (ILR), the Home Office needs a test that covers at least Speaking and Listening at the B1 Zertifikat Kaufen level.

The B1 level is thought about "Intermediate." A person at this level can:
Understand the bottom lines of clear basic input on familiar matters.Deal with the majority of scenarios most likely to occur while taking a trip in an area where the language is spoken.Produce basic linked text on topics that are familiar or of personal interest.Typical Cost of B1 Exams by Provider
In the United Kingdom, the Home Office has actually approved specific service providers to carry out SELT examinations. While the content of these examinations stays standardized to meet CEFR requirements, the pricing structures vary in between companies.
Secret Providers and Their Pricing
Below is an in-depth contrast of the most popular B1 test service providers and Telc B1 Exam Certificate their approximate expenses within the UK.
SupplierExamination NameApproximate CostTarget marketTrinity College LondonGESE Grade 5₤ 150 - ₤ 175Citizenship, Settlement, Parent/Partner VisasIELTS (IDP/British Council)IELTS Life Skills B1₤ 150 - ₤ 160Citizenship, Settlement (ILR)LanguageCertInternational ESOL SELT B1₤ 150 - ₤ 170Work, Study, and Settlement VisasPearson (PTE)PTE Academic UKVI/ PTE Home b1 PrüFung wie viel kostet₤ 160 - ₤ 190General Proficiency and UKVI requirements
Note: Prices undergo change based upon inflation, center place, and need.
Regional Variations
While the baseline cost for the exam remains fairly consistent across the UK, prospects scheduling examinations in global centers (outside the UK) may find that rates fluctuate based upon local currency worths and administrative overheads. For instance, a B1-level exam in Dubai or New York may cost significantly more when transformed back to Great British Pounds due to regional taxes and facility costs.
Breaking Down the Costs: What Are You Paying For?
When a candidate pays the entry cost for a B1 exam, the expense typically covers more than just the 10 to 20 minutes spent in the test space.
1. The Examination Fee
This is the core expense. It covers the proctoring of the exam, the time of the examiner (or the digital platform), and the examination of the prospect's performance.
2. Certification and Results
The charge consists of the issuance of a digital or physical certificate. Many SELT providers now provide a digital "Unique Reference Number" (URN) that candidates utilize on their visa applications, which the Home Office utilizes to validate the outcomes straight.
3. Verification Services
Part of the high expense of SELT exams stems from the security procedures needed. Modern identity confirmation, including image ID checks and in some cases even voiceprint innovation, is factored into the rate to avoid scams.
Hidden Costs and Additional Expenses
The "sticker price" of the test is seldom the total amount a candidate invests. To prevent monetary surprises, candidates ought to represent the following potential expenses:
Preparation Materials and Courses
While some candidates are positive in their English abilities, numerous select to enlist in preparation courses.
Self-Study Books: ₤ 20 - ₤ 50Online Practice Tests: ₤ 10 - ₤ 30 per sessionExtensive Preparation Classes: ₤ 100 - ₤ 400 depending on the period and institution.Travel and Accommodation
Testing centers are not situated in every town. A candidate living in a backwoods may need to take a trip to a major city like London, Manchester, or Glasgow.
Train/Bus Fares: VariableFuel and Parking: ₤ 10 - ₤ 30Overnight Stay: If the examination is early in the early morning, an over night hotel stay may be necessary, including ₤ 70 - ₤ 120 to the total cost.Rescheduling and Cancellation Fees
Life is unforeseeable. If a prospect needs to change their test date, providers typically charge a cost unless the request is made several weeks ahead of time.
Rescheduling Fee: ₤ 30 - ₤ 60Cancellation Fee: Many providers provide no refund if cancelled within 7 days of the test.Re-taking the Exam
If a candidate fails to achieve the B1 requirement, they should pay the full test cost again to retake it. There is usually no discount rate for 2nd attempts.

For UK migration functions, a SELT certificate is generally valid for 2 years from the date of the test. Nevertheless, if the certificate was utilized in a previous effective visa application, it may sometimes be recycled for citizenship, depending on existing Home Office assistance.
2. Can I get a refund if I fail?
No. The charge covers the administration and marking of the test, regardless of the outcome. To get a certificate, the prospect should pass.
3. Is the B1 test challenging?
The B1 level is intermediate. For a positive speaker of English, it is normally considered uncomplicated. Nevertheless, for those who hardly ever speak English in their day-to-day lives, preparation is vital to understand the specific tasks required by the inspectors.
4. For how long does it require to get the outcomes?
This varies by service provider. LanguageCert and PTE typically supply outcomes within 24-- 2 days, while Trinity College London and IELTS can take anywhere from 3 to 7 working days.
5. Can I take the B1 test online from home?
For official UKVI (UK Visas and Immigration) functions, the test should be taken in person at an approved Secure English Language Test (SELT) center under supervised conditions.
